What “diffusion” means
Wiktionary · Wikipediadiffusion/dɪˈfjuːʒən/
- nounThe act of diffusing or dispersing something, or the property of being diffused or dispersed; dispersion.
Diffusion is the net movement of anything generally from a region of higher concentration to a region of lower concentration. Diffusion is driven by a gradient in Gibbs free energy or chemical potential. It is possible to diffuse "uphill" from a region of lower concentration to a region of higher concentration, as in spinodal decomposition.
